Ethereum mainnet gas fees have dropped to as low as $0.02, even lower than some L2 networks.

PANews reported on December 2nd that, according to on-chain analyst Yu Jin, Ethereum mainnet gas fees have dropped to as low as 0.1 Gwei. A transaction on the Ethereum mainnet now costs only $0.02 in gas. This is a significant improvement compared to the previous fees of tens or even hundreds of dollars per transaction. The transaction fees for several major L2 blockchains are: ARB $0.004, OP $0.006, and BASE $0.03. The gas fee for BASE, an L2 blockchain, is even higher than that of the mainnet.
